Braeden, some bees, and a briar patch
** written by Braeden
On Friday I went camping with some of my friends. The next day just before we were about to leave, we went exploring in the forest. A couple minutes later our scout leader called us to come out of the forest. Me and my friend Josue were trying to get out of the forest through some thorns, but in the progress we stepped in a nest of underground bees. As they flew up, Josue shouted, "BEES!!!" We both ran for our lives like little sissy girls! We both went in different directions . The majority of the swarm chased after me. I don't know which way Josue ran, but the path I took was blocked by some briars. I tried to get through them, but I fell into them. The bees kept stinging me while I was on the ground and in the briar patch. After a lot of scratches to my arms, face, hands, and ENTIRE bodyI finally got out of there and took off running. A bunch of scout leaders came running. One of them told me to take off my clothes. So I did. We finally got away from the few bees that were still flying around us and got to relax... for a few seconds. Then the First aid teacher came and counted our stings. Josue had two, but I had seven! He said I might have to go to the hospital! Now that got me worked up. I think I was more scared of the hospital then I was of the bee stings. They called my parents and they said unless I was swelling up I didn't need to go to the hosipital. So... that's my story. Now I'll probably be scared of bees for the rest of my life.
